Output 8d8e659571332d4ae47b2a552738b12ced451f1da4e920cf0e2e7ec4af35bfa2:8

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ff6cf5d39c9871eb5be4bcd72d46caee405eb36e OP_EQUAL
address
3Qyam9mxW7pZGEjfv1qu8rveY28ivMH4S7
transaction
8d8e659571332d4ae47b2a552738b12ced451f1da4e920cf0e2e7ec4af35bfa2
confirmations
243397
spent
true